Check Engine Light Flashing

A flashing check engine light on your 2020 Toyota Yaris Hatchback is an urgent signal—usually indicating a misfire that can damage the catalytic converter and cause costly repairs if ignored. Addressing a flashing light promptly can save you significant expense: what might be a relatively inexpensive ignition coil, spark plug, or battery connection repair can become a catalytic converter replacement if left unattended. 2020 Toyota Yaris Hatchback Check Engine Light Codes

Common check engine light codes for the 2020 Toyota Yaris Hatchback include P0420 (catalyst efficiency), P0300–P0304 (misfires), P0171/P0174 (fuel trim/air-fuel mixture), and sensor-related codes such as P0130–P0167 for oxygen sensors. In Albuquerque, drivers rely on Larry H. Miller American Toyota Albuquerque for fast, accurate interpretation of these codes and clear repair estimates. Each code carries potential costs: leaving a P0420 unaddressed can lead to expensive catalytic converter replacement; ongoing misfires (P03xx) can damage exhaust and engine components; fuel trim issues can reduce MPG and lead to premature component wear.
